Event Details
DrupalCamp Spain 2026 brings the Spanish Drupal community together in Madrid from 19 to 21 November, hosted at Talent Garden, a leading innovation and entrepreneurship hub in the heart of the capital. Organised by the Asociación Española de Drupal (AED), the event is the country's flagship gathering for developers, site builders, and Drupal enthusiasts of every level, offering a packed program of talks, workshops, hands-on sessions, and panel discussions.
The event opens with a dedicated Business Day on Thursday, 19 November, focused on business networking, strategy, and product-focused conversations, including a networking lunch. The main conference follows on Friday and Saturday, with sessions ranging from foundational Drupal concepts to advanced development, AI, and the latest ecosystem trends. Whether you are a CTO exploring platform strategy, a developer sharpening your skills, or a marketer curious about what modern Drupal can do, there is a track built for you.
Past editions have drawn around 300 attendees, including developers, site builders, CTOs, project managers, designers, DevOps engineers, business owners, marketers, and students.
